IMO CF mud flaps would be a bit of a toss / rice. There is zero benefit in having carbon fiber mud flaps and there is no way that they would actually be made out of CF. Most of the CF parts you'll find arent real Carbon Fiber because of the cost involved to produce them. Its nearly always just plastic or fiberglass with a layer of that carbon fiber look weave over the top. And if they were made out of real carbon fiber, apart from the high price they would weigh more than the fiber glass ones. Carbon fiber is lighter than metal but it isnt lighter than fiber glass and as the strength of a mud flap is irrelevant we can ignore that factor altogether. Personally I dont think a Carbon fiber mud flap would look good either, but this is just my opinion.
